👩🍳 Instructions
-
1
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Line two large baking sheets with parchment paper. In a small bowl, combine ¼ cup granulated sugar and 1 tablespoon ground cinnamon for the coating; set aside.
-
2
In a large bowl, cream together softened butter and 1 ½ cups granulated sugar until light and fluffy (2-3 minutes). Beat in eggs one at a time, then vanilla extract.
-
3
In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, cream of tartar, baking soda, and salt. Gradually add dry ingredients to wet, mixing on low speed until just combined.
-
4
For the filling, combine brown sugar and 1 tablespoon cinnamon in a small bowl. Stir in melted butter until a thick paste forms.
-
5
Take about 1 ½ tablespoons of cookie dough and flatten into a disk. Place ½ teaspoon of cinnamon filling in the center. Carefully seal the dough around the filling to form a ball.
-
6
Roll each dough ball in the cinnamon sugar coating until fully covered. Place on prepared baking sheets, 2 inches apart.
-
7
Bake for 8-10 minutes, or until edges are lightly golden and centers are still soft. Do not overbake.
-
8
Let cookies cool on baking sheets for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ely. Serve and enjoy!
💡 Notes
Ensure butter and eggs are at room temperature for best results. For an extra touch, drizzle with a simple powdered sugar glaze after cooling.
